Default Adapter/converter for BOSE systems..

Does anyone know of any plug and play type adapters/converters that you can plug in line with the stereo or the BOSE amp? I want move my system to the 3 but I do NOT want to splice wires to a line converter.

I have seen them for other vehicles but cant remember where I saw them.

There is lots of time and I will post pics of my install as I am still constructing a non obtrusive box for the subs. I want it to have little effect to my trunk space.

Default RE: Adapter/converter for BOSE systems..

Not really sure about converters. I did want to say that there are people over at www.mazda3forums.com that have made stealth sub boxes for both the 5-door and 4-door. The 5-door one mounted where the jack is on the back left, and the 4-door one mounted in that little indent on the right side
